Also known as the Greek goddess Demeter, Ceres was the goddess of the harvest and was credited with teaching humans how to grow, preserve, and prepare grain and corn. She was thought to be responsible for the fertility of the land. Ceres was the only one of the gods who was involved on a day-to-day basis in the lives of the common folk.

While others occasionally "dabbled" in human affairs when it suited their personal interests, or came to the aid of "special" mortals they favored, the goddess Ceres was truly the nurturer of mankind. Her festival, the Cerealia, was celebrated on April Another special time for Ceres was Ambarvalia, a Roman agricultural fertility rite held at the end of May.

Ceres is portrayed holding a scepter or farming tool in one hand and a basket of flowers, fruits, or grain in the other.
